<div dir="ltr">Very much inspired by debdiff, I wrote a little script to compare two snaps. It looks like this:<div><br></div><div><div>(master)mwhudson@aeglos:/opt/opensource/snaps/go$ snapdiff go-17-mwhudson_1.snap go-17-mwhudson_2.snap </div><div>Only in second snap, go-17-mwhudson_2.snap:</div><div><br></div><div>-rw-rw-r-- root/root               839 2017-02-03 11:14 test/fixedbugs/issue16331.go</div><div>-rw-rw-r-- root/root               686 2017-02-03 11:14 test/fixedbugs/issue18410.go</div><div><br></div><div>Differences in meta directory:</div><div><br></div><div>diff -Nur meta1/snap.yaml meta2/snap.yaml</div><div>--- meta1/snap.yaml<span class="gmail-Apple-tab-span" style="white-space:pre">     </span>2017-01-11 11:49:30.000000000 +1300</div><div>+++ meta2/snap.yaml<span class="gmail-Apple-tab-span" style="white-space:pre"> </span>2017-02-03 11:16:07.000000000 +1300</div><div>@@ -13,4 +13,4 @@</div><div> grade: devel</div><div> name: go-17-mwhudson</div><div> summary: Go programming language compiler, linker, stdlib</div><div>-version: 1.7.4</div><div>+version: 1.7.5</div></div><div><br></div><div>It's implemented in perl (for no very good reason) and you can get it here: <a href="http://paste.ubuntu.com/23963902/">http://paste.ubuntu.com/23963902/</a></div><div><br></div><div>Cheers,</div><div>mwh</div></div>